WebNov 9, 2024 · All user space must be compiled with a 64-bit time_t, which will be supported in the coming musl-1.2 and glibc-2.32 releases, along with installed kernel headers from linux-5.6 or higher. Applications that use the system call interfaces directly need to be ported to use the time64 syscalls added in linux-5.1 in place of the existing system calls. WebMay 21, 2008 · All 32-bit UNIX/Linux-based systems store the system clock time internally as the number of seconds since the "Epoch." The latest time and date that can be represented as seconds-since-the-Epoch in that 32-bit signed integer is 3:14:07 UTC on Tuesday, January 19, 2038. WebApr 20, 2024 · For example, using a baud rate divisor of 1 in 16X mode allows you to detect the edge of the start bit to within 6.25% of a bit time. Using a 4X would allow detection to within 25% of a bit time. On the other hand, when using large baud divisors (say 100) the difference between using 4X vs 8X vs 16X mode become negligible for edge detection ...
